site stats

Systemverilog connect inout

WebN 和N 的值為 。我收到錯誤消息 端口連接大小不匹配 data out 。正式端口大小為 位,而實際信號大小為 位 adsbygoogle window.adsbygoogle .push 我已將data out端口的大小設置為 位,但它仍顯示信號大小為 位。 WebSep 30, 2024 · The code snippet below shows the general syntax we use to declare ports. . The field in the module declaration is used to give a unique name to the port. We use the field in the above construct to declare our ports as either input, output or inout.

(ppt)数字集成电路验证方法学 - 豆丁网

WebFeb 16, 2024 · SystemVerilog interfaces were developed to allow for easier connectivity between hierarchies in your design. One way to think of them is as collections of pins that … WebApr 6, 2024 · 在FPGA设计中,经常需要使用Verilog inout语句来实现在同一条电线上既能输出信号给其他模块,又能输入其他模块信号的功能。今天,我们将详细介绍Verilog inout语句的使用技巧和方法,为FPGA设计工程师提供更加全面的指南。在本文中,我们详细介绍了Verilog inout语句的基本用法以及几个技巧,这些技巧 ... how to sort a dictionary in javascript https://jfmagic.com

How to connect the inout port of class interface to inout …

WebSep 30, 2024 · SystemVerilog provides us with two methods we can use for module instantiation - named instantiation and positional instantiation. Positional Module … WebSystemVerilog Interfaces Tutorial Interfaces are a major new construct in SystemVerilog, created specifically to encapsulate the communication between blocks, allowing a smooth refinement from abstract system-level through successive steps down to lower RTL and structural levels of the design. Interfaces also facilitate design re-use. WebVerilog Module I/O Ports I Ports allow communication between a module and its environment I Each port has a name and a type I input I output I inout I Ports for a module are declared in the port declaration module full_adder (input x, input y, input cin, output s, output cout); // Verilog code here has access to inputs novelist coben

A Verilog Primer - University of California, Berkeley

Category:verilog - How to connect inout signal to output and input port

Tags:Systemverilog connect inout

Systemverilog connect inout

How to Write a Basic Module in SystemVerilog - FPGA Tutorial

Web2 days ago · Verilog的基础语法之下篇. 我的观点是Verilog和VHDL对于高手而言各有利弊,Verilog感觉更适合于RTL(寄存器传输级)的描述,而VHDL更适于System级的建模。但是初学者强烈建议学习Verilog,更容易入手些,但是学习过程中一定要注意下面一点,毕竟国内外大公司现在大都采用Verilog是有其原因的。 WebJun 13, 2024 · I2C uses inout to implement the open drain buffers. In standard I2C, the bus lines are either driven 0 or z, never 1. In hardware terms, a tri-state buffer is the equivalent …

Systemverilog connect inout

Did you know?

WebJul 24, 2010 · the assignment would be one directional, like connecting an input to a bidirectional bus. As far as I know, the verilog primitives include ones that can do a bidirectional connection, but not... WebSystemVerilog DPI: SystemVerilog Struct: Diff between struct and array: Int vs Integer: Enum Cast: Enum of logic bit int: Print enum as string: Logic vs Wire: Code library: Quiz: Queue …

WebCAUSE: Quartus Prime Integrated Synthesis generated the specified error message for the specified location in a Design File . ACTION: Fix the problem identified by ... WebFeb 16, 2024 · SystemVerilog interfaces were developed to allow for easier connectivity between hierarchies in your design. One way to think of them is as collections of pins that are common to many modules. Instead of having to define many pins on each module, they are defined once in an interface, and then the interface is defined on the module instead …

WebSystemVerilog consigns the confusion to history: variables may be assigned using procedural assignments, continuous assignments and being connected to the outputs of module instances. Unfortunately, you still can't connect variables to inout ports, although you can pass them using ref ports. This means that, ... WebJul 21, 2024 · Messing about with inout and splitting it in input, output and inout ports is at least confusing. I am not even sure the tool will accept it as written there. Make a clean design, make three ports in xillydemo one input, one output and one inout all of the correct width. Share Follow answered Jul 21, 2024 at 18:20 Oldfart 6,064 2 12 15

WebAug 21, 2024 · In SystemVerilog, a bundle of wires is called an interface. In this diagram, the SystemVerilog test module has a single interface port, while the old Verilog design still has individual port signals. The test module has an interface port while the design module still has individual port signals novelist conroyWebMar 14, 2024 · 4. 编写 Verilog 代码:根据你设计的 CPU 体系结构和控制单元、数据路径,使用 Verilog 语言编写对应的代码。 5. 使用仿真工具进行测试:使用仿真工具对你编写的 Verilog 代码进行测试,确保代码的正确性。 希望这些信息能对你有所帮助。 novelist crosswordWebJul 17, 2024 · 1 Answer Sorted by: 2 Currently Systemverilog does not allow assignment of one interface instance to another (ex. IF_A_1 = IF_A_2 ). So an instantiated interface cannot be connected to an interface defined in the module port list without doing the connection by hand, one variable/wire at a time. novelist chang-raeWebVerilog HDL是一种硬件描述语言(HDL:Hardware Description Language),以文本形式来描述数字系统硬件的结构和行为的语言,用它可以表示逻辑电路图、逻辑表达式,还可以表示数字逻辑系统所完成的逻辑功能。Verilog HDL和VHDL是世界上最流行的两种硬件描述语言,都是在20世纪80年代中期开发出来的。 novelist cormac mccarthyWeb数字集成电路验证方法学 novelist crash course in science fictionWebIf you must use any port as inout, Here are few things to remember: You can't read and write inout port simultaneously, hence kept highZ for reading. inout port can NEVER be of type … how to sort a hashmapWebJan 5, 2007 · To participate you need to register. Registration is free. Click here to register now. Register Log in Digital Design and Embedded Programming PLD, SPLD, GAL, CPLD, FPGA Design Connecting two bidirectional ports in verilog bh_letters Aug 8, 2006 Not open for further replies. Aug 8, 2006 #1 B bh_letters Junior Member level 3 Joined Feb 14, 2005 novelist crimean war